PIANO - AN AMUSING DRAWING

Signed "Alfred Oppenheim".

Frankfurt, July 7, 1908. c. 6.75" h x 5.25" w. In good condition. Evenly browned; a little ragged around the edges with repaired tear at left (affecting pianist's chair).
A charming and amusing little drawing, evidently taken from an album, drawn and signed by the German artist Alfred Oppenheim (1873-1953), who was known for his portraits and landscapes.

Note how the legs of the pianist form the word Liebe (love). The piano legs and the notes to the right are meant, perhaps, to read Nach (still). Oppenheim has signed the page after an inscription of encouragement that includes the phrase art is long but life is short.
